DESCRIPTION
If you're struggling to find a family home in a village location then look no further than this superb 5 bed detached home in the sought after village of Harlaxton. The property offers a fantastic amount of living space internally and externally and is ideally suited to families or an executive couple who like entertaining. With a high standard of decor throughout the new purchaser can move straight in. The village of Harlaxton has a Post Office and a popular village pub/restaurant and there's easy access to the town centre, major rail links and the A1. Call the office to view today!

Entrance Hall 
With double glazed door and window to the front, under stairs storage, wooden flooring, radiator and TV , stairs to first floor.

Lounge 12' 3" x 22' 9" ( 3.73m x 6.93m )
With double glazed window to the front, and double glazed french doors to the rear. Having fire place with Ancaster stone surround, wall lights and radiator,TV point and phone point.

Kitchen 15' x 9' 7" ( 4.57m x 2.92m )
With double glazed window to the rear, matching wall and base units, stainless steel sink and drainer. With slate tiled flooring, storage space, integrated dishwasher, plumbing for washing machine, space for tumble dryer and electric cooker point.

Breakfast Room 11' 6" x 11' 5" max ( 3.51m x 3.48m max )
With double glazed french doors leading out to the garden, double glazed window to side, radiator and tiled flooring, TV point and phone point.

Cloakroom 
With low level wc, wash hand basin and heated towel rail.

Study 11' 10" x 11' 4" ( 3.61m x 3.45m )
With double glazed window to the side, radiator and phone point.

Landing 
Having airing cupboard, loft access and smoke alarm.

Bedroom One 11' 3" x 16' 11" max ( 3.43m x 5.16m max )
With double glazed French doors leading out onto the balcony, double glazed window to the front,TV point and phone point and radiator.

Ensuite 
With double glazed window to the side, shower with jet sprays, wash hand basin, low level wc and bidet. Having heated towel rail, shaver point and extractor fan.

Balconey 11' 4" x 5' 8" ( 3.45m x 1.73m )
With brick walling over looking the rear garden.







Bedroom Two 9' 11" x 12' 11" ( 3.02m x 3.94m )
With double glazed window to the rear, built in wardrobes and radiator and phone point.



Bedroom Three 7' x 9' 8" ( 2.13m x 2.95m )
With double glazed window to the rear, telephone point and radiator phone point and TV point.

Bedroom Four 7' 10" x 9' 8" ( 2.39m x 2.95m )
With double glazed window to the rear, built in wardrobes and radiator and TVpoint.

Bedroom Five 12' 2" x 9' 6" ( 3.71m x 2.90m )
With double glazed window to the front, built in wardrobes and radiator.

Bathroom 
With double glazed window to the front, bath with shower over, low level wc and wash hand basin. Having shaver point and heated towel rail.

Rear Garden 
The property has an enclosed rear garden, mainly laid to lawn with patio area, with access to the side and green house. The oil tank can be found at the side of the property near the garage behind gates.

Front Garden 
To the front of the property there is a lawned area also with a driveway for several cars, and gated access to both sides of the property leading to the rear garden.

Garage 14' 6" x 16' 8" ( 4.42m x 5.08m )
With power and lighting, having up and over door. Double glazed door and window to side.
